dc.description.abstract | Time spent by humans, interacting with computer systems to perform day today activities increase with the development of the world. Hence it is useful and important to identify and analyze the factors that affect Human Computer Interaction (HCI). These factors are categorized under three topics Human-computer interaction methodology based factors, interface design based factors and human factors for the convenience of analysis. Factors from all three categories are analyzed to gain a broader knowledge in each area. After the analysis of factors from all three categories, a discussion is provided which identifies various ways to improve HCI based on analyzed factors. | en_US |
